Transaction 23c181a276a7110437284e805240870c38faca8a92377e935ec083221b150b52

1 Input
2 Outputs
  • 23c181a276a7110437284e805240870c38faca8a92377e935ec083221b150b52:0
  • value  210000
    address  1JmjeS9Swhtsbg9Av3djejZNPBx8G2irch
  • 23c181a276a7110437284e805240870c38faca8a92377e935ec083221b150b52:1
  • value  19761035
    address  1NXJivRBgGWQNnxMXpRHarzqvazYG13o3F